Media Contact: Alisa Valentin, (202) 418-2500 Alisa.Valentin@fcc.gov For Immediate Release COMMISSIONER STARKS ANNOUNCES JOINT WEBINAR WITH NTIA FOR WOMEN’S HISTORY MONTH: WOMEN OF COLOR AND THE TECHNOLOGICAL FRONTIER WASHINGTON, March 18, 2021 — On Tuesday, March 23, 2021, at 1 p.m. ET, FCC Commissioner Geoffrey Starks will virtually host a joint webinar with NTIA’s Minority Broadband Initiative: Women of Color and the Technological Frontier.   The COVID-19 pandemic has shown the ways broadband can empower communities and it has also exposed the social and economic inequities associated with broadband adoption. It is clear—now more than ever—that research and analysis about households that remain unconnected will support continuing efforts of closing the digital divide. For Women’s History Month, the Office of FCC Commissioner Geoffrey Starks and NTIA’s Minority Broadband Initiative are hosting a joint webinar featuring women of color who are thought leaders in broadband research.  During this event, panelists will discuss how the digital divide impacts marginalized communities and how research strategies can lead to policy solutions that address existing disparities in broadband access and adoption.
